Boktai 2: Solar Boy Django is a role-playing adventure game developed by Konami for the Game Boy Advance, released in 2004. The sequel follows Django, a young vampire and demon hunter, as he continues his mission to purge supernatural evil from the world. A defining feature carried over from the first entry is the built-in solar sensor embedded in the cartridge, which detects real-world sunlight and translates it into in-game power. Players who venture outdoors gain access to solar energy used to charge and fuse a roster of more than 60 weapons and items. Compared to its predecessor, the game expands the experience through a larger game environment, an increased arsenal, and new characters. The solar sensor mechanic remains central to both combat and progression, tying physical surroundings directly to gameplay in an unusually literal way.
